Invasive fungal infections (IFIs) represent a significant global health challenge, particularly for immunocompromised individuals, including those undergoing chemotherapy, organ transplantation, or suffering from conditions like HIV/AIDS. Among the most dangerous IFIs are invasive aspergillosis, caused by molds of the Aspergillus genus, and invasive mucormycosis, caused by fungi in the order Mucorales. These infections are often aggressive, difficult to treat, and carry high mortality rates. Isavuconazonium Sulfate, through its active metabolite isavuconazole, provides a crucial therapeutic option. The effectiveness of Isavuconazonium Sulfate is deeply rooted in its pharmacological properties. The isavuconazole mechanism of action targets the fungal cell membrane by inhibiting the synthesis of ergosterol, a vital component for fungal cell wall integrity. This disruption leads to weakened cell membranes and eventual cell death. This targeted action ensures that the drug is potent against fungi while minimizing toxicity to human cells. The advantage of Isavuconazonium Sulfate as a prodrug is also significant; its improved solubility allows for both oral and intravenous administration, offering flexibility and ease of use in clinical settings. This is particularly beneficial for isavuconazonium sulfate treatment of mucormycosis, where rapid initiation of therapy is critical.
